MUZAFFARABAD (Kashmir English): The National Measles and Rubella Prevention Campaign was formally launched under the patronage of District Health Officer Muzaffarabad, Dr. Abdul Mateen.

This special campaign will continue in a coordinated manner across the Muzaffarabad district from November 17 to November 29, 2025.

The inaugural ceremony was held at the local Hotel MKR with Commissioner Muzaffarabad Chaudhry Muhammad Guftar as the special guest.

Dr. Raja Imtiaz Ahmed (Assistant Professor, Kashmir Medical College, Muzaffarabad) and officials from the World Health Organization (WHO), donors, partners, and the health department also attended the ceremony.

As per the scope of the campaign, hundreds of vaccination teams have been formed in all the union councils of Muzaffarabad district, according to the health department, which will provide services at home, schools, mosques, and community places.

The main goal of the campaign is to provide measles and rubella vaccines to all children aged 6 months to 5 years, which will be provided completely free of charge.

Regarding the importance of revaccination, according to health officials, children who have already been vaccinated against measles and rubella should also be vaccinated with booster vaccines during this national campaign so that the children’s immune system against diseases can be further strengthened and the risks of epidemics can be reduced.

The Health Department has appealed to parents, government agencies, community leaders, and teachers to fully cooperate in this national campaign and ensure the vaccination of their children, because timely vaccination is the only effective way to get rid of dangerous diseases like measles, rubella, and polio.
